II.       Information about cookie files.

1.        The service uses cookie files.

2.        Cookie files are computer data, in particular text files, that are stored in the device of the service end-user and are designed for use of web pages of the service. Cookies typically contain the name of the website, which they are from, time of storage and a unique number.

3.        Cookie files are used to:

a.        Produce statistics that help to understand how the Service Users use the websites. It helps to improve their structure and content;

b.        Maintain the Service User’s session (after logging in), so the User does not have to re-enter login and password on every page;

c.        Determine the User’s profile in order to display matching materials in advertising networks, in particular Google Network.

4.        Within the Service, there are two main types of cookies being used: session cookies and persistent cookies. Session cookies are temporary files, that are stored on the end user’s device until the time of logging out, leaving the page or turning off the software (web browser). Persistent cookies are stored on the end-user’s device for the time specified in the parameters of the cookies or until their removal by the User.

5.        Software to browse the web sites (browser) usually by default allows storage of cookies in the end user’s device. Service Users can change the settings in this area. Internet browsers allow to delete cookies. It is also possible to automatically block cookies. For details, see the help or documentation of the web browser.

6.        Restrictions on the use of cookies may affect some of the functions available on the websites of the Service.
